摘要

In this paper we focus on the analysis of lattice Boltzmann schemes by asymptotic methods. We consider a simple lattice Boltzmann algorithm, which is used to develop and to illustrate the ideas simultaneously. Specifically, we address the following questions: How to perform a consistency analysis of numerical schemes by regular expansions? Where are the shortcomings of regular expansions? What are multiscale expansions and how do they come naturally into play, to understand numerical algorithms more accurately?
